Output 5d35e73dda67a8c7e5c0d99de92c0607cbd70dfdf4e73689b0e4d2ab0da78b8b:0

value
2899096
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aa342650cdcab42d168d98a2a930fe114ddb2c66 OP_EQUAL
address
3HCyGaT92TjPtKYyTj8WLWD7yK6ErzLNRy
transaction
5d35e73dda67a8c7e5c0d99de92c0607cbd70dfdf4e73689b0e4d2ab0da78b8b
confirmations
329560
spent
true